Place a wire rack on a rimmed baking sheet and spray the wire rack with non-stick cooking spray; Set aside.
Season the cube steaks with 2 teaspoons of Burger Seasoning Blend.
Cut the steaks into strips about 1/2 inch thick; Set aside.
Place the corn flakes, french fried onions and remaining Burger Seasoning Blend in a food process and pulse until the mixture is fine crumbs; Pour into a shallow dish.
Whisk eggs in a shallow dish.
Place each steak strip in the egg mixture, ensuring that both sides are coated.
Roll the steak strip in the corn flake mixture, pressing the crumbs onto the steak; Place coated strip on prepared wire rack.
Repeat with remaining steak strips.
Bake for 15 minutes or until a meat thermometer reads 145 degrees F.
Alternate ingredient: Feel free to add a little heat from your favorite hot sauce or cayenne pepper.
Alternate cooking method tip: Make these in a conventional frying pan, on the grill or the air fryer. They come out great any way you make them.
Different Dippers: Feel free to use your favorite sauce, all though the campfire is amazing, you can use gravy, barbeque sauce, boom boom sauce or ketchup.
No Food Processor: You can also crush the corn flakes and french fried onions by placing them in a zipper bag and crushing them with a rolling pin.
